Abstract
It the utility model is related to a kind of clinical laboratory's Medical Devices, more particularly to a kind of clinical laboratory's test tube cleaning drying integral machine.The technical problem to be solved by the present invention is to provide a kind of high clinical laboratory's test tube cleaning drying integral machine of work efficiency.In order to solve the above-mentioned technical problem, the utility model provides such a clinical laboratory's test tube cleaning drying integral machine, includes stent, babinet, wiper mechanism, case lid, pumping board, ultraviolet germicidal lamp, clamp system, left/right movement device, drying mechanism, the first hinge, first chamber door etc.;Babinet is separated into cleaning area and baking zone by pumping board, and wiper mechanism is installed on cleaning area bottom, and drying mechanism is installed on baking zone bottom;Left/right movement device is installed on casing top.The utility model solve existing manually cleaning and natural air drying there are work efficiency it is low, time-consuming and laborious the shortcomings that, reached that a kind of work efficiency is high, the effect of reduction labor intensive.

Background technology
Test tube is a kind of commonly used experiment auxiliary implement of clinical laboratory, and finish experiment every time has substantial amounts of test tube afterwards
Need to be cleaned, test tube cleaning at present is all manually completed mostly, thus needs to spend longer time, efficiency compares
Low, labor intensity is bigger;To ensure the accuracy of experimental data, the cleannes of test tube need to be strictly controlled, so test tube is dry
During dry and storage not it is contaminated with regard to it is particularly important that, traditional method is exactly outdoor to being placed on after test tube thoroughly clean
Natural air drying is carried out, either needs to be dried with cloth or toilet paper, but is extremely lost time, work efficiency is low.
Due to existing manually cleaning and natural air drying there are it is above-mentioned a variety of the shortcomings that, there is an urgent need for a kind of work effect of research and development
Rate is high, reduces clinical laboratory's test tube cleaning drying integral machine of labor intensive.
